Transaction 508ebf512bd67715e5b704e147cbde768afbbd2c892b761f7eadd109bdd34382
1 Input
1 Output
-
508ebf512bd67715e5b704e147cbde768afbbd2c892b761f7eadd109bdd34382:0
- value
- 19804
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 259f7ae4b7326e35a450da14537794ee9925d08d2d21aba875d9e9aafdd04e48
- address
- bc1pyk0h4e9hxfhrtfzsmg29xau5a6vjt5yd95s6h2r4m8564lwsfeyq75jjx7